Demonstrators who reject the election results are looking at escalation and intentions to storm GreenShafaq News/ An informed source said on Tuesday that a meeting was held to coordinate the sit-in protesters in front of the Green Zone rejecting the election results.

The source told Shafak News Agency; The coordination of the demonstrations in front of the Green Gate, rejecting the results of the early elections, is holding an important meeting now to discuss the process of escalating the protests after the expiry of the 72-hour deadline.

The source added; That there is an intention for the demonstrators to enter the Green Zone and sit in front of the Electoral Commission headquarters.

Since the Independent High Commission announced the results of the legislative elections that took place this October, Shiite parties that own armed factions expressed their rejection of these results, and began to escalate and mobilize their audience to take to the street, which is what actually happened with the launch of demonstrations in regions and cities in Iraq.

And political leaders warned of fears that the rejectionist attitudes would take another path, given that the parties objecting to the election results had money and weapons and could worsen the situation and ignite a civil war in Iraq.

The results of the parliamentary elections resulted in the Sadrist bloc, led by Shiite cleric Muqtada al-Sadr, winning more than 70 seats, which qualifies him to form the federal government in alliance with winning political forces from the Kurds and Sunnis, and this aroused the resentment of the Shiite parties opposed to Sadr.
